1. Bushnell Phantom 2

Bushnell has been a favorite among golfers for years. The Phantom 2 features Pinseeker technology, allowing you to lock onto the flag and see accurate distance information to the pin. With over 36,000 courses preloaded, you won’t need to worry about course availability. Battery life is impressive, lasting for up to 15 hours.

Bushnell Phantom 2 Golf GpsBushnell Phantom 2 Golf GPS

2. Garmin Approach G80

The Garmin Approach G80 is not just a GPS; it comes with an integrated launch monitor. This feature up-levels your practice sessions by providing critical insights into your swing. The touchscreen makes navigation easy, and it has access to over 41,000 courses. If you want a versatile tool for both the course and practice range, the G80 is an excellent choice.

3. SkyCaddie SX500

For golfers who prefer a larger display, the SkyCaddie SX500 has a 5-inch screen that’s easy to read in sunlight. It offers powerful GPS technology and automatic course updates via Wi-Fi. With hole layouts and dynamic distances to hazards and greens, the SX500 helps you visualize every shot.

Skycaddie Sx500 Golf Gps ScreenSkyCaddie SX500 Golf GPS Screen

4. Callaway XL 200 GPS

The Callaway XL 200 GPS is an economical option without sacrificing quality. Its preloaded courses allow for automatic course recognition, and it includes a digital scorecard feature. With a battery life of 12 hours, it’s perfect for golf outings.

5. GolfBuddy Voice 2

For golfers who enjoy simplicity, the GolfBuddy Voice 2 features audio distance input. This compact GPS unit clips onto your bag and provides voice updates of distances to the front, center, and back of the greens. If you’re someone who prefers to focus on the game rather than screens, this might be your best bet.

Understanding Golf Tees

Golf tees are small devices used to elevate the ball for the first stroke of each hole. They come in various shapes, sizes, and materials, each designed to serve a specific purpose. When it comes to professionalism, the right tee can support consistent performance, helping players achieve precision and distance.

Types of Golf Tees

  1. Wooden Tees
    • Material: Most common material for tees.
    • Pros: Provides a soft strike and can help with ball release.
    • Cons: Can break easily with hard impacts.
    • Best for: Players seeking a classic feel.
  2. Plastic Tees
    • Material: Durable and flexible.
    • Pros: Incredibly sturdy and available in various heights.
    • Cons: May not provide the same feel as wood.
    • Best for: Regular practice and consistent height.
  3. Rubber Tees
    • Material: Made from rubber.
    • Pros: Offers great durability and flexibility.
    • Cons: Limited to certain types of practice greens.
    • Best for: Simulated course environments.
  4. Hybrid Tees
    • Material: Combination of wood and plastic.
    • Pros: Offers the best of both worlds.
    • Cons: Can be pricier.
    • Best for: Those looking for advanced technology in tees.

Tee Height Matters

Tee height is crucial for maximizing distance and accuracy. The general rule of thumb is as follows:

  • Drivers: Tees should be set so that the top of the driver is even with the ball.
  • Fairway Woods: About half an inch above the ground.
  • Irons: Lower, just above the ground.

What Are Knitted Headcovers?

Knitted headcovers, as the name suggests, are protective coverings made from soft, yarn-based materials that fit over the club heads of your golf clubs. They serve a dual purpose: protecting your clubs from scratches and dings, while also allowing you to showcase some personal style on the course. Available in various colors, patterns, and sizes, these headcovers make it easy to identify your clubs at a glance.

Golf Club HeadcoversGolf club headcovers

Why Use Knitted Headcovers?

  • Protection: The primary purpose of a headcover is to protect your clubs against potential damage. Over time, the heads of clubs can become scratched or dinged, leading to decreased performance.
  • Aesthetic Appeal: Who said golf gear has to be boring? Knitted headcovers add a pop of color or a quirky design to your golf bag, reflecting your personality.
  • Organization: Having color-coded or uniquely designed headcovers makes it easier to spot your clubs quickly, helping you stay organized on the course.
  • Customizability: Many brands offer customizable options, allowing you to create a unique look that stands out from the crowd.

Types of Knitted Headcovers

When shopping for knitted headcovers, you’ll find a variety of designs to choose from. Here’s a breakdown of the most popular types:

Type Description Ideal For
Driver Headcovers Larger, thicker covers designed to shield your driver Driving max distance
Fairway Wood Headcovers Medium-sized, offering protection for fairway woods Precision shots
Hybrid Headcovers Slightly smaller than fairway covers, tailored for hybrids All-in-one club versatility
Iron Covers Smaller and typically lighter covers for iron clubs Full set protection
Putter Covers Customized and sometimes padded for putters Putting performance

Materials Used for Knitted Headcovers

Knitted headcovers are made from a variety of materials, each with its own benefits:

  • Acrylic: Durable, lightweight, and available in many colors. Great for year-round use.
  • Wool: Offers a luxurious feel and warmth, making it a popular choice for golfers in colder climates.
  • Cotton: Soft and breathable, cotton is perfect for spring or summer play.
  • Blends: Many headcovers combine materials to leverage the strengths of each, offering a durable, stylish product.

Understanding the Basics

Before diving into the specifics, let’s cover some fundamental points about golf clubs:

Types of Golf Clubs

Golf clubs are generally categorized into four main types:

  • Woods: Great for long-distance shots; typically used for the tee shot.
  • Irons: Versatile tools for a variety of distances; helpful for both long and short shots.
  • Hybrids: Combining features of both woods and irons, hybrids are often easier to hit and more forgiving.
  • Putters: A specialized club designed for putting on the green.

Club Components

A golf club consists of several key parts:

  • Grip: The part you hold; important for control.
  • Shaft: Determines how much flexibility and control you have.
  • Clubhead: Where the contact occurs; different shapes can affect your shot.

Choosing the Right Golf Club

Finding the perfect golf club involves understanding what fits your game. Here are some factors to consider:

  • Skill Level: Beginners might benefit from more forgiving clubs, while advanced players may prefer precision.
  • Swing Style: Consider whether you have a sweeping or a descending angle of attack.
  • Physical Attributes: Height and strength can play a significant role in determining the right shaft length and flex.

Customization is Key

One of the essential steps in finding the perfect golf club is customization. Many manufacturers offer customization options, which can significantly enhance your performance on the course. Here are some common options:

  • Shaft Flex: Choosing the right shaft flex can improve distance and accuracy.
    • Regular Flex: Ideal for average swing speeds.
    • Stiff Flex: Suitable for faster swing speeds.
  • Length: Ensuring the club length matches your height and swing style can improve your contact with the ball.
  • Lie Angle: Adjusting the lie angle allows for better turf interaction.
